Transaction 29c2151f431d770c5a5366cfcad6dd17e488bc34ad377f0349a803af59baeaa2
1 Input
1 Output
-
29c2151f431d770c5a5366cfcad6dd17e488bc34ad377f0349a803af59baeaa2:0
- value
- 368514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 569d7762d8ea911d6f90e42456b6bde13e7ef220 OP_EQUAL
- address
- 39azfzfq26tpGY1pvEGBPugvfBDLXvvb2H